The Triumph Explorer XC (2016) stands out for its robust and durable design, ideal for off-road adventures and long journeys. Equipped with advanced technology, it offers optimal performance and unmatched riding comfort. Its high-quality suspension system ensures excellent handling, while the integrated safety equipment allows for confident riding in various conditions. The meticulous aesthetics and modern design reflect the craftsmanship of the Triumph brand. However, there are a few drawbacks to consider. The weight of the motorcycle can pose a challenge for less experienced riders or those seeking a lighter and more maneuverable bike. Additionally, the maintenance and repair costs are relatively high, which may not suit all budgets. Fuel consumption is also above average for this category, leading to additional expenses. Finally, while the design appeals to some, it may not attract everyone, thus limiting its appeal to a specific audience. In summary, the Triumph Explorer XC (2016) is a high-performing and comfortable motorcycle, but it requires careful consideration of cost and intended use before making a choice.Score details
